JAKARTA - Investigators from the Directorate of Cyber Crime (Dittipidsiber) of the Criminal Investigation Unit of the National Police submitted a Notice of Investigation Commencement (SPDP) for the leakage of the Constitutional Mahakamah (MK) decision regarding the judicial review of the legislative election system with reported Denny Indrayana to the Attorney General's Office.

"Regarding the case of DI (Denny Indrayana, ed) currently on July 10, 2023, investigators have sent a notification letter for the start of the investigation (SPDP) to the Prosecutor's Office," said Head of the Public Information Bureau (Karopenmas) of the National Police Public Relations Division Brigadier General Ahmad Ramadhan as reported by ANTARA, Thursday, July 13.

Ramadhan said that with the delegation of the SPDP, the handling of cases of alleged leakage of the Constitutional Court's decision regarding the judicial review of the electoral system was already in the investigation stage.

Regarding when Denny Indrayana will be summoned to be examined as a witness, Ramadhan said that this stage was in the process considering that the SPDP had just been handed over as of July 10 yesterday.

"Yes (the call) will be processed, yes, on July 10 yesterday (the SPDP was handed over)," he said.

Separately, the Head of the Legal Information Center (Kapuspenkum) of the Attorney General's Office, Ketut Sumedana, in his statement said that he had received the SPDP from the Dittpidsiber Bareskrim Polri Investigator on behalf of the Twitter account user with the initials DI (Denny Indrayana).

The SPDP, said Ketut, was related to the alleged criminal act on purpose and without the right to disseminate information aimed at causing hatred or hostility to certain individuals and / or community groups based on ethnicity, religion, race and class (SARA) and / or by broadcasting false news or notification deliberately publishing disturbances among the public.

"As referred to in Article 45a paragraph (2) in conjunction with Article 28 paragraph (2) of Law Number 19 of 2016 concerning Amendments to Law Number 11 of 2008 concerning ITE and/or Article 14 paragraph (1) and (2) and/or Article 15 of Law Number 1 of 1946 concerning Criminal Law Regulations," said Sumedana.

The SPDP submission means that investigators inform the Prosecutor's Office that the investigation process of a case has begun, so that later, the Indonesian Attorney General's Office will appoint a research prosecutor (P-16) who will examine the completeness of the case file for evidence at trial.

Investigators from the Dittipidsiber Bareskrim Polri have raised the status of handling the Denny Indrayana case to the investigation stage at the end of last June.

The Head of the Criminal Investigation Unit of the National Police, which at that time was held by Komjen Agus Andrianto, Monday (26/6), said that the National Police would be proportional in investigating cases of alleged leaks of the Constitutional Court's (MK) decision regarding judicial tests of the legislative election system.

Agus, who is currently the Deputy Chief of Police, said that as soon as possible his party would ask for or examine witnesses and also experts related to the case.

Because, he continued, the case had caused unrest in the community. Thus, he directly ordered the Director of General Crimes (Dirtipidum) and Dittipidsiber to handle the two cases quickly.

"I ask the Director of General and Directors to handle this case quickly so that they can answer and answer the demands of the community so that this case is resolved immediately," said Agus.
